// CSV Import Wizard — Fernhollow client setup
//
// This block initializes the connection to the Graindock staging
// service, which validates column mappings before a batch commit.
// New folks: the wizard never writes directly to production tables;
// everything lands in a quarantine schema first. Timeouts are set
// high on purpose because large uploads parse slowly. The service
// authenticates with the credential defined just below.

API key for taduf-yahif: qvz11-nMDtAWg6H2u

## Known issue: flaky DNS in the Corvid mesh

Resolution for internal services occasionally times out when the Thornback resolver pool is under load. Symptom: sporadic connection errors from the Ledgerline client, usually self-healing within a minute. Workaround: pin the resolver to the Ashgrove pool via config. To query the resolver health endpoint directly, authenticate with the key below.

service key, tafog-fajop: kto11_qcz7hs8cjIG

## Sproutline Scheduler — Onboarding Notes

Sproutline computes watering schedules from plant profiles, local weather pulls, and user overrides. Schedules regenerate nightly; manual changes apply immediately but are overwritten if the profile changes. Most tickets involve stale weather data or timezone mismatches on the household account. Check the sync timestamp first. Never edit schedules directly in the database. Troubleshooting steps, common error codes, and the escalation path are listed on the internal help page.

runbook for tagug-hafog: https://jira.lumiclabs.internal/projects/pages/pages/9773c0d8